Does logistics require a lot of math?

The transportation and logistics industry is built on the mathematics of distribution; companies use equations and computer systems to analyze various market factors. Increasingly, however, the logistics industry has a wide variety of employees in many different roles which may not involve mathematics at all.

Is there maths in logistics supply chain and management?

Do you need math in the supply chain? Yes. Many advanced tools and techniques in supply chain planning, such as machine learning, inventory management, predictive maintenance, and automation, all rely heavily on mathematics.

What type of math is used for logistics?

The maths of logistics starts with algebra – linear algebra, to be precise. This is algebra where the variables (data about warehouse stock, for example) tend to be processed in ways that don’t depend on the square, the cube or any other power. So y = 4x would be an operation in linear algebra; y = 4×2 would not.

What type of maths is involved in supply chain management?

ANSWER (1) Logistics and supply chain includes the concepts of linear/ non-linear equations, statistics and bit of calculus. Logistics and supply chain includes the concepts of linear/ non-linear equations, statistics and bit of calculus.
